Pesticides Manufacturing — Emissions (CO2eq) from CH4 in Suriname
Suriname: Pesticides Manufacturing — Emissions (CO2eq) from CH4 was 0.0249 kt in 2023. ◆ Volatile
Pesticides Manufacturing — Emissions (CO2eq) from CH4 in Suriname,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
In 2023, pesticides manufacturing — emissions (co2eq) from ch4 in Suriname stood at 0.0249 kt. That is the highest value across all 34 years on record.
That represents a change of up 22.1% on the previous year and up 408.2% over ten years.
Over the whole period, pesticides manufacturing — emissions (co2eq) from ch4 in Suriname peaked at 0.0249 kt in 2023 and was at its lowest, 0 kt, in 2009.
Suriname ranks 83rd of 197 countries on this measure, in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
